One notable figure in this transformation was Edward Thorp, often regarded as the father of card counting. In the 1960s, he published a groundbreaking book, “Beat the Dealer,” which detailed strategies for blackjack that exploited the house edge. His techniques revolutionized the way people approached the game, allowing skilled players to turn the odds in their favor. This not only attracted a new wave of gamblers but also prompted casinos to adapt their strategies, tightening rules and monitoring players more closely.

Innovators in Betting Technology

The integration of technology into gambling has been transformative, largely due to pioneers who recognized the potential of data and analytics in betting. One such innovator is Billy Walters, a legendary sports bettor who revolutionized sports gambling through data-driven analysis. Walters employed a team of analysts and utilized advanced statistical models to inform his betting decisions, leading to unprecedented success in the industry.

Walters’s approach challenged traditional betting norms and encouraged a more analytical mindset among bettors. His wins also sparked interest among other gamblers to adopt a similar methodology, leading to the rise of betting syndicates that pooled resources and knowledge. The shift from gut instinct to a more data-centric approach has fundamentally altered the betting landscape, making it more competitive and sophisticated.

The Rise of Online Gambling

The internet has played a pivotal role in reshaping the gambling landscape, with online gambling becoming a significant force in the industry. Early pioneers in online casinos, such as Planet Poker and InterCasino, laid the groundwork for a digital gambling experience that would eventually explode in popularity. These platforms brought poker and casino games into the homes of millions, eliminating the need for physical travel to casinos.

The introduction of online gambling transformed not only accessibility but also the variety of games available. Players could engage in multiple games from different providers without being limited to a single location. This expansion has allowed new gamblers to explore various options and find their niche, contributing to a significant increase in overall gambling participation.

Furthermore, the online gambling boom catalyzed regulatory changes across various jurisdictions. Governments began to recognize the need for a framework to oversee online gambling, leading to the establishment of licensing bodies and consumer protections. This shift toward regulation has helped to create a safer gambling environment, where players can enjoy their experiences with confidence.
